Cha cha cha igbo kwenu, why is it dat akpata oyi catches some people when dey hear or feel d presence of igbos.Some even open their mouth talk say when dem dey wear cloth, igbo people dey waka naked for forest,hmm.I wan make una find way read "the interesting narrative of the life of olaudah equiano" , an igbo slave that was sold to the caribean and the first black man to publish a book.In his book, if narrated how the women weaved cloths from cotton and even dyed them plus other interesting facts of how the igbos lived during the 18th century.ehee , lets i forget e be like say some people never hear of the akwete cloth woven by the ndoki and asa people as far back as the 19th century. |

You see, the MARITIME industry is a very vast industry.In the industry we have people who specialize in marine logistics, marine surveying, marine engineers, marine navigators(ship and boat pilots), marine chandlers, naval architects, ship managers.So it all depends on which aspect you wish to enter.For me in my skul(FUTO) we do Maritime management technology, we study generally all those aspects in our lower years and in the final year, you major in shipyard technology, ship management or marine resource management.You can also decide to go to maritime academy of nigeria oron. |
